Output 3c960d5bfbdec740d396dceedcb92884a1f13f388dbde580bb640a0b091c61c8:0

value
603411
script pubkey
OP_0 OP_PUSHBYTES_20 ddabe50c6e01a31dc594fc52070939235cd26114
address
bc1qmk472rrwqx33m3v5l3fqwzfeydwdycg59st5wu
transaction
3c960d5bfbdec740d396dceedcb92884a1f13f388dbde580bb640a0b091c61c8
confirmations
193753
spent
true